One of the major causes of STRESS is; the nature of personality! It is multidimensional and heterogeneous and hence literally under tension from different sides!
We are; under suffering from shearing forces; from; physical body, instincts, emotions, intelligence, perspective, conscience and our soul! Similarly; we are also under strain; from our house, our village, our town, our province, our country and the world. In addition we also under tension from; our past, present, and future; and the varieties of our imaginary world!
Thus; we have all the STRESS, which the other living beings have; and; is further added with intricate and complex issues; making it a difficult proposition to handle and conquer.
However if we are able to walk on our way to “our home”; we encompass, engulf and digest this stress! When we get the glimpses of “our home” we realize that “our home” is not only deep within us; but also within the core of every particle of the whole universe!
This Total Stress Management is evident in what Saint Dnyaneshwar wrote in Marathi; in his all time great masterpiece; Dnyaneshvari.
HE VISHAVACHI MAJHEE GHARA AISI MATI JAYACHI STHIRA
KIMBAHUNA CHARACHARA APAN JHALA
(He himself; becomes the entire universe; whose instincts, emotions, intelligence and perspective; uphold solidly; "this whole universe is my home”!)
